Windshield wiper assembly

A windshield wiper assembly for a vehicle having a drive device provided with an electric motor having a pole-well, and a transmission that can be driven by the electric motor, which is operatively connected to at least one wiper arm, and having a device for fastening the drive device to the vehicle. The device is provided with a tab surrounding the pole-well of the electric motor on the peripheral side, at least in some areas, which is provided with a free end, which protrudes from the pole-well and which is fastened to the vehicle.

IMAGING DEVICE FOR VEHICLE, LIGHTING DEVICE FOR VEHICLE AND FOREIGN SUBSTANCE REMOVAL SYSTEM FOR VEHICLE

A camera module shoots a satisfactory image by suppressing the adherence of water droplets to a part in a light transmitting cover through which imaging light is transmitted. Provided are an outer casing (4) comprising a housing (2) having an opening and a light transmitting cover (3) for closing the opening; and a camera module (31) arranged inside the outer casing. A part of the light transmitting cover is provided as a transmission window (23a) through which imaging light incident on the camera module is transmitted and a restriction part (27) for restricting the inflow of water droplets toward the transmission window is provided to the light transmitting cover.

VEHICLE IMAGE SENSOR CLEANING

A vehicle computer includes a memory and a processor programmed to execute instructions stored in the memory. The instructions include comparing a captured image of a predetermined object to a target image of the predetermined object to quantify a first noise characteristic of the captured image, comparing the first noise characteristic to a first predetermined threshold, and detecting debris on an image sensor that outputs the captured image as a result of comparing the first noise characteristic to the first predetermined threshold.

VEHICULAR EXTERIOR CAMERA ASSEMBLY WITH SELF CLEANING SYSTEM

A vehicular camera module includes a housing assembly that includes an inner housing element that accommodates a transparent cover element and that is pivotable relative to an outer housing element that mounts at a vehicle. A camera is accommodated by the housing assembly and mounted to the outer housing element. The camera views exterior of the vehicle via the cover element. An outer surface of the cover element is exposed exterior of the vehicle and, when the inner housing element and the cover element pivot relative to the outer housing element, a wiper of the outer housing element engages the outer surface of the cover element to remove moisture and/or debris from the outer surface of the cover element.

Heater control device

Provided is a heater control device including a camera sensor configured to capture an image of an outside of a vehicle through an image capturing transparent region of a window glass, a camera heater configured to heat the image capturing transparent region, and a glass heater configured to heat a specific region being a stop position region of a wiper blade. The heater control device executes heating control of energizing the glass heater to heat the specific region during a period from an operation start time of an operation switch to an operation end time of the operation switch at the earliest. The heater control device executes deicing control of energizing the camera heater in order to deice the image capturing transparent region when a deicing execution condition, which is satisfied during a period from the operation start time to the operation end time at the earliest, is satisfied.

Vehicular cleaner system, vehicle having vehicular cleaner system, vehicular cleaner and vehicle having vehicular cleaner

A vehicular cleaner system (1) for cleaning a to-be-cleaned object (100), wherein: the vehicular cleaner system (1) is provided with a tank (11) that accommodates a cleaning liquid, a pump (12) that pressure-feeds the cleaning liquid inside the tank (11), a high-pressure-air generation unit (2) that generates high-pressure air, a first ejection port that sprays the cleaning liquid toward a cleaning surface of the to-be-cleaned object (100), a second ejection port that sprays the high-pressure air toward the cleaning surface, and a controller (4) and vehicle ECU (40) that control the spraying of the cleaning liquid and the spraying of the high-pressure air; and the controller (4) and the vehicle ECU (40) perform control so as to initiate the spraying of the high-pressure air from the second ejection port after spraying of the cleaning liquid from the first ejection port has been initiated.
